My thougts on the treadmill..


The past week has been really hot, and I cannot run in the heat. I decided to run on the treadmill at the Y. There are a few good and bad things I've found from Treadmill running vs. Running outside...
Treadmill pros and cons:
Set my speed at 6mph, run 3 miles in 30 minutes, yay!
I don't have to worry about the weather
I get bored staring at the wall and not seeing my progress
I can't stop looking at how far I've gone
I'm not getting hills that are realistc
Running outside pros and cons:
The scenery changes
The breeze keeps me nice and cool
I can see how far I am because of the mileage markers
I feel like I'm actually going somewhere
It's hard for me to keep my pace
So overall, I think I do prefer running outside. I do like how I can set my pace and run faster on the treadmill, but I also like to be able to feel like I'm going somewhere and build my endurance for hills and elevation.
